The Hollow-Shaft Slip Ring Market is an essential segment of the industrial automation and electronics sector. These devices are used to transfer electrical signals or power between rotating and stationary parts, which is particularly useful in applications that involve continuous motion. Hollow-shaft slip rings offer the added benefit of allowing for a continuous rotation while ensuring reliable power and signal transmission. Their market has seen significant growth due to increased automation and advancements in manufacturing, electronics, and aerospace. The Hollow-Shaft Slip Ring Market is primarily segmented by its diverse applications, including packaging, factory automation, semiconductor, medical/pharmaceutical, machine tools, aerospace, and other industries.

The packaging industry has become a prominent application area for hollow-shaft slip rings due to the need for continuous movement and reliability in machines used for packaging products. In packaging systems, these slip rings enable the transfer of power and data between rotating parts of automated machines without interruption, ensuring the smooth operation of equipment that processes items across various stages, such as labeling, sealing, and boxing. The growth of e-commerce, demand for fast packaging solutions, and the increasing emphasis on automation in the packaging sector are driving the need for advanced slip ring solutions. Hollow-shaft slip rings contribute to improved machine efficiency and decreased downtime, making them an integral part of modern packaging lines.

In the realm of factory automation, hollow-shaft slip rings play a crucial role in enabling reliable data and power transmission for rotating machinery and robotic systems. Automation systems are central to improving operational efficiency in industries like automotive, electronics, and consumer goods manufacturing. These slip rings provide a continuous electrical connection in machines that require uninterrupted motion, such as robotic arms, conveyor systems, and rotating assembly lines. In semiconductor manufacturing, hollow-shaft slip rings play a vital role in ensuring the reliable transfer of power and data across rotating components used in complex machinery. These components are critical in the production of integrated circuits, microprocessors, and other semiconductor devices. Hollow-shaft slip rings are often employed in tools such as wafer handling robots, photolithography equipment, and etching machines, where uninterrupted motion and precise control are required. The semiconductor industry's demand for ever-higher levels of precision, speed, and miniaturization is driving the adoption of these advanced slip ring technologies.

The medical and pharmaceutical industries require high-performance, reliable technologies to ensure the smooth operation of various medical devices, from imaging equipment to drug manufacturing machinery. Hollow-shaft slip rings are vital for ensuring the continuous transmission of power and signals in rotating components of medical devices such as MRI machines, CT scanners, and laboratory robots. These devices rely on hollow-shaft slip rings for seamless data transfer between stationary and rotating parts, helping to improve diagnostic accuracy and process efficiency. The growing demand for medical automation, precision diagnostics, and pharmaceutical production is driving the expansion of hollow-shaft slip ring applications in this sector.

Machine tools, essential in industries ranging from automotive to aerospace, rely on hollow-shaft slip rings for the continuous transmission of electrical power and signals to rotating parts. These slip rings are used in CNC (computer numerical control) machines, lathes, milling machines, and robotic arms, allowing for continuous rotation while maintaining electrical connections. The need for precision and efficiency in machine tool operations makes hollow-shaft slip rings indispensable for minimizing mechanical wear and enhancing the performance of automated systems. The aerospace industry is another key application sector for hollow-shaft slip rings, where reliable electrical and data transmission in rotating parts is critical for both commercial and military applications. These slip rings are used in various aerospace systems, such as radar systems, satellite communication equipment, and aircraft avionics. The demanding nature of aerospace applications, which require fault tolerance, lightweight design, and high-performance characteristics, makes hollow-shaft slip rings particularly well-suited to meet the needs of this sector. The aerospace industry's increasing reliance on automation, satellite communication, and advanced avionics further bolsters the demand for hollow-shaft slip rings.

Aside from the core industries mentioned above, hollow-shaft slip rings also find applications in various other sectors where continuous motion and reliable electrical transmission are essential. These industries include renewable energy systems (such as wind turbines), robotics, military defense systems, and scientific research equipment. In these applications, hollow-shaft slip rings ensure uninterrupted power and data transfer, supporting the functioning of rotating equipment and systems that require 360-degree rotation. The expansion of renewable energy, particularly wind power, is expected to be a key driver of the hollow-shaft slip ring market in the coming years.

One of the key trends driving the hollow-shaft slip ring market is the increasing demand for automation in various industries. As more sectors adopt robotics, AI, and IoT technologies, the need for slip rings that can provide uninterrupted power and data transmission in high-speed, rotating environments is rising. In particular, industries such as factory automation, medical, and aerospace are pushing for advanced slip ring designs that can handle more complex tasks with higher efficiency.
Another significant trend is the miniaturization of slip rings to accommodate smaller and more compact machines. As industries continue to demand smaller equipment without compromising performance, manufacturers are responding with more compact, lightweight hollow-shaft slip rings. The growing need for higher energy efficiency and the development of smart technologies are also pushing manufacturers to create slip rings that reduce power loss and ensure better thermal management.
